Output d65c15696650c1bae84870fc8c4cbbe5799b844b95a618f51ffbc40ecdf66e08:6

value
103430
script pubkey
OP_0 OP_PUSHBYTES_20 cbd5d22d20ed80bd6451840005518b85fbeb0f40
address
bc1qe02aytfqakqt6ez3ssqq25vtsha7kr6qkeacjm
transaction
d65c15696650c1bae84870fc8c4cbbe5799b844b95a618f51ffbc40ecdf66e08
confirmations
82143
spent
true